[0067] In order to make the object, technical solution and advantages of the present invention clearer, the present invention will be further described in detail below with reference to the accompanying drawings and examples.

[0068] In the embodiment of the present invention, the histogram equalization is performed on the entire frame input image in sub-regions instead of the entire frame image. If the pixels in the area are too concentrated in some grayscale intervals, the layering of the image will be relatively low. Poor, the expressiveness of the edge detail information of the image is not high, so, by performing histogram equalization on this area alone, the sense of layering in this area will be enhanced, and the edge and detail information with rich gray value changes can be improved. expressiveness.

Abstract

The invention discloses a histogram equalization based image enhancement method and device. In the invention, the whole-frame input images are subjected to histogram equalization by sectors; therefore, by carrying out histogram equalization on the sector singly, the layering in the sector can be enhanced and the expressive forces of the edges which are rich in changes of gray values and the detailed information can be improved. Hereafter, interpolation processing is carried out on the pixel gray values of the edges of each sector and the adjacent sectors around the sector so that the sectors are related to avoid obvious boundaries among the sectors as each sector is respectively subjected to histogram equalization, thus improving the quality of the enhanced images. In addition, the detailed information of the edges is further enhanced by adjusting the local contrast of the enhanced input images so as to improve the contrast of the images after equalization, thus further improving the quality of the enhanced images.

technical field [0001] The present invention relates to image enhancement technology, in particular to an image enhancement method based on histogram equalization and an image enhancement device based on histogram equalization. Background technique [0002] Image enhancement is the most basic means of image processing, and it is usually the preprocessing process of various image analysis and processing. Image enhancement methods are generally divided into two categories: spatial domain and transform domain. Histogram equalization is one of the most commonly used and important algorithms in spatial domain image enhancement.
